> > >      Also attempted installation with home PC which contains an AMD 233
> > > mhz processor with an Adaptec 2940uw SCSI and SCSI only disks.
> > >
> > >       When booting the rescue floppies, the following messages appear:
> > >      1. Adaptec AHA-294x Ultra SCSI host adapter found at PCI 15/0
> > >      2. Failed detection of WS-7000 SCSI Card
> > >      3. IBM MCA SCSI: No Microchannel bus support present -> aborting
> > >      4. EATA 0: address 0x6c10 in use, skipping probe
> > >      5. EATA 0: address 0x6c88 in use, skipping probe
> > >      6. DC390: 0 adapters found
> > >      7. mdgaraid: v 1.04 [August 16, 1999]
> > >      8. aec671x-detect::
> > >           SYSTEM HUNG AT THIS POINT.
>
> Please try booting with "gdth=disable:y" and tell me if you get any further
> or not.

I attempted boot with the command "linux gdth=disable:y" and it succeeded.
Root floppy also loaded ok.
Could not load base system due to previously mentioned problems with driver
floppies.
